javascript - 如何使用javascript从下拉列表中删除任何多个选择的项目
问题描述
如何使用 javascript 从下拉列表中删除任何多个选择的项目。
function removeOptions(selectbox) {
var city = selectbox;
var i;
for (i = city.length - 1; i >= 0; i--) {
if (selectbox.options[i].selected)
selectbox.pop(i);
}
}
解决方案
var select=document.getElementById(id name);
var i;
for(i=select.options.length-1;i>=0;i--)
{
if(select.options[i].selected)
selectbox.remove(i);
}
试试这个代码。我没有测试它。我希望它对你有用。
推荐阅读
- python - 'numpy.float64' 对象在填充 NaN 时没有属性 'fillna'
- powerbi - Power BI Total 不加起来
- google-api - 如何在 Google Pay Android 中添加送货方式
- python - AttributeError:“NoneType”对象在 beautifulsoop 网络抓取中没有属性“get_text”
- javascript - 将变量从 shell 脚本传递到 mongo javascript 失败
- sql - 关系代数中的交叉或笛卡尔积与 SQL 中的 JOINS 相同吗?
- powershell - 使用 Powershell 解压缩受密码保护的文件
- c# - 如何将模型中的数据添加到具有相同字段的模型中?
- python - 在没有本机功能的数组中的特定位置插入元素
- contentful - Contentful - 如何从 Contentful App 添加/管理多个字段?